Roof covering Leaks and Their Causes
Although roof covering leaks can arise from various resources, understanding their key reasons is necessary for effective avoidance and repair service. One usual contributor is the accumulation of particles in gutters and valleys, which can block water flow and result in pooling. Additionally, improper flashing around vents, skylights, and smokeshafts can develop weak points, enabling water to infiltrate. Aging roofing products also play a significant function; as roofing systems age, they may come to be fragile and lose their efficiency at driving away dampness. Ice dams can create throughout winter months, creating water to back up under tiles and leak into the home. Finally, poor air flow can result in moisture buildup in the attic room, which may endanger the roofing system framework gradually. Recognizing these causes can aid property owners take positive steps to preserve their roofings and stop expensive fixings.

Solutions for Improved Air Flow
To boost roof ventilation, homeowners can execute several efficient remedies that advertise much better air flow and reduce warmth buildup. Among the most efficient techniques is to mount ridge vents, which permit cozy air to leave from the height of the roofing system. Additionally, soffit vents can be set up along the eaves to draw cooler air right into the attic room space. Adding turbine vents or powered attic ventilators can additionally improve flow, specifically in hot climates. Home owners ought to also ensure that insulation is effectively mounted, as it can obstruct airflow if not located properly. Routine assessments and upkeep, consisting of clearing debris from vents, are important to keeping efficient ventilation and lengthening roof covering life.

Kinds Of Tornado Damage
Serious weather events can trigger different kinds of damages to roof coverings, considerably affecting the honesty of a home. High winds can lift tiles or ceramic tiles, bring about revealed areas that may enable water infiltration. Hailstorm can develop damages, cracks, or punctures in roofing products, damaging their protective abilities. Hefty rainfall can intensify existing susceptabilities, causing leaks and water damage. Additionally, snow accumulation can create architectural stress and anxiety, potentially causing cave-ins otherwise appropriately taken care of. Debris from storms, such as dropped branches or uprooted trees, can create significant physical damage. Comprehending these kinds of storm-related damages is vital for homeowners to take timely activity and assure the longevity of their roofing systems.

Aging Roofing Products
Aging roofing system materials offer a significant challenge for home owners, as their deterioration can result in major architectural problems. pleasant hill roofing contractor. With time, exposure to rough climate problems, UV rays, and temperature level variations increases deterioration, lessening the roofing system's efficiency. Asphalt tiles may fracture, crinkle, or shed granules, while steel roofs can develop rust and deterioration. These problems not only jeopardize the roof's integrity yet can additionally cause leaks and water damages inside the home.To address aging roofing materials, regular inspections are important. Home owners need to seek indicators of wear, such as missing out on roof shingles or discoloration. Routine maintenance, including cleansing gutters and changing damaged products, can expand the life expectancy of the roofing. In situations of extreme wear and tear, a complete roofing system substitute may be needed.
